    Default My first frugal shopping experience

    I need to go to the grocery store for a few items. I would normally run to the gormet grocer, but I decided to go to the regular store to save some $$. We use to go their from time to time, because they have great specials, but we just got away from it. They have a grocery card you can use for extra savings which I have. So anyway, I bought Huggies Diapers (68 count), bottled water (24 count) two boxes Koolaid Koolers (10 count each) and tortilla shells (10 count) and Kleenex toilet paper (12 double rolls) for $28.54. I saved $6.78 by using the card.
